    Can anyone give me some advice on setting an IP address on my Z10 please?
    The situation, if I go into work with with my Z10 in my pocket, wifi switched on, the computers won't connect to the router because of an IP conflict. Soon as I knock my wifi off on the Z10, reboot the computers and then wifi back on the phone every things fine. More of an annoyance really to have to make sure my wifi is knocked off in the morning which I keep forgetting.

    Not sure what I need to be tinkering with. There's the network connection on the computer which seems to kick in at boot up even without link running, router settings or maybe looking at getting the Z10 a static ip to prevent it taking the one my computer is wanting.

    Any help? Apologies if this is in the wrong part of the board, until I find out which device it is I guess it may not be a BB OS issue so mods feel free to move the thread.

    Thanks Draven, had a bit of a look through the router settings. I noticed that I had the maximum number of DHCP users set to 6, I guess I already have 6 devices registered. Changed this to 7 and re-booted the router, seems to have worked this morning. If I get any more problems I'll try the static ip method for the Z10 like you mention.
